The romance languages major at Snow College is not ranked on College Factual’s Best Colleges and Universities for Romance Languages. This could be for a number of reasons, such as not having enough data on the major or school to make an accurate assessment of its quality.
The romance languages program at Snow College awarded 3 associate's degrees in 2020-2021. About 67% of these degrees went to men with the other 33% going to women.
The majority of associate's degree recipients in this major at Snow College are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 100% of students fell into this category.
